βοΈ Tap Here to Review this Apartment
RateMyApartments
804 NW 21st St Unit A Reviews and Ratings
804 NW 21st St Unit A
Write a Review
804 NW 21st St, Oklahoma City, OK 73106
π 1-2
π 5.9mi to Bethany
Contact Property
Home
Bethany, OK
804 NW 21st St Unit A
1-2
π Bedrooms
5.9
π Miles to Bethany
Location Details
π 804 NW 21st St, Oklahoma City, OK 73106
π
5.9
mi
Distance to Bethany
πΆβοΈ
30+
min
EST. Walk to Bethany
π²
18
min
Est. Bike ride to Bethany
π
12
min
Est. Drive to Bethany
Message This Property
804 NW 21st St Unit A
Reply below to ask a question or send a message
Lived at
804 NW 21st St Unit A
?
π Write a Review